Today,Chairman Emeritus Joe Barton (R-TX) released the following statement on a hearing scheduled for Thursday, July 7th in the House Energy and Commerce, Subcommittee on Health, entitled “Examining the Advancing Care for Exceptional Kids Act.”

“I commend Chairman Pitts and Chairman Upton for scheduling this hearing to advance the ACE Kids Act. The ACE Kids Act will help very sick, medically complex children and their families, by coordinating and streamlining care. This leads to shorter hospital stays and overall improved outcomes for these children.

“When my colleagues and I introduced this bill, we knew it was the right thing to do. I have met with dozens of medically complex children and their families across Texas and I can tell you firsthand – the last thing these families need is more bureaucratic red tape and obstacles. This bill helps remove these inefficiencies and allows the most qualified children’s hospitals and providers to do what they do best – help children get well.”

For the notice of the hearing please see https://energycommerce.house.gov/hearings-and-votes/hearings/examining-advancing-care-exceptional-kids-act . Chairman Emeritus Barton is eager to advance this bipartisan bill through the final legislative stages and ensure it reaches President Obama’s desk.
